I thought this was a belter. I like "In The Company Of Men" a lot, and I suppose this shares the same theme of human cruelty. There was a nice conflict to ponder here in the character of Evelyn.
Undoubtedly, her actions are questionable, but her "art" makes a profound point in a way that shocks. The cliche that it's what's inside that counts has never been more trenchantly put.
Worthwhile.
